Investigations of local/global buckling of cylindrical metal silos with corrugated sheets and open-sectional column profiles

摘要

The paper deals with buckling of cylindrical metal silos with corrugated sheets and columns. Attention was paid to local buckling of cold-formed open-sectional thin-walled columns in metal cylindrical silos with corrugated sheets. The effect of the column profile dimensions, silo height, silo diameter, corrugated wall thickness, column number/column distance, corrugation height and bulk solids type was comprehensively investigated. Three-dimensional linear bifurcation analyses were performed for silos using the finite element method and compared with analytical formulae of Eurocode 3. Based on calculation outcomes some recommendations for silo dimensioning were elaborated.
